Adam Levine Describing the Difference Between Cocky, Confident and Arrogant on The Voice Is Just Amazing

 You haven’t lived until you heard Adam Levine attempting to explain the difference between being cocky, being confident and being arrogant.

Luckily for you, The Voice coach decided to do just that, and we’ve got your exclusive first look at the hilarious scene along with other amazing Battle Round outtakes from the NBC hit’s current eighth season!

When Levine sat down with The Voice mentor Ellie Goulding, he tried to argue that being cocky is actually better than being confident, while arrogance is “just the f–king worst.”

Plus, he even admits that he’s cocky himself!

And that’s not all…something stuns Lionel Richie so much that he has to take a break to wipe the sweat off his and Pharrell‘s brows, Meghan Trainor teaches contestants how to twerk, Christina Aguilera has some unconventional advice and Blake Shelton gets made fun of for where he puts his gum.
